[Guide] Online Firmware finder

Hello there,
Since a lot of users are using Huawei firmware finder app on desktop or phone and it's relatively slow I guess this link should be posted for quick search instead.
This is a Russian site, but you can translate it or not since it's really easy to navigate and it finds all results pretty fast.
You can even search Model number + carrier at the same time( for example FRD-L09C10) and it will filter only those results with changelog and download link. It's always up-to-date and faster than desktop or mobile app of Huawei firmware finder.
Link: http://hwmt.ru/hwmtsite/база-найденных-прошивок/
PS: I'm not the owner of this site.
You can also use this address format if you don't speak Russian:
http://hwmt.ru/oth/HWFF/info/view.php?find_model=FRD-L04C567
Replace FRD-L04C567 with the model you're looking for.
